Sarasota Film Festival | Today's best bets

Films

"Florida Showcase shorts program." A showcase of Florida shorts including "Apalachicola," "Freeform," "Moods of Miakka," "My Girl Rose" and more. 12:30 p.m. April 13.

"Wildlike." A beautiful trek into the stunning Alaskan wilderness, "Wildlike" follows troubled 15-year-old Mackenzie on her first visit to the last frontier. When her stay there with her uncle takes a traumatic turn, Mackenzie begins a hapless journey through the Alaskan wilds alone. 3 p.m. April 13.

"From this Day Forward." When director Sharon Shattuck's father came out as transgender, Sharon was in the awkward throes of middle school. Her father's transition to female was difficult for her straight-identified mother to accept, but her parents remained married. As Sharon approaches her own wedding day, she returns home to Michigan to ask her parents how their love survived against all odds. 9 p.m. April 13, 3 p.m. April 14.

Box office

The festival's box office is open 10 a.m.-10 p.m. April 11-19 at Regal Hollywood 20, 1993 Main St., Sarasota. Single film tickets are $14 general admission, $10 students with ID. Spotlight or Centerpiece film tickets are $20. Matinee tickets: $10. Packages are available. Tickets are available at sarasotafilmfestival.com or by calling 941-366-6200.
